Throughout history, Black people have had deep connections to gardening and agriculture, often stemming from forced labor and cultural traditions. Today we find many Black communities renewing that connection and creating fresh perspectives on gardening. Host Kenia Thompson is joined by guests Immanuel Jarvis and Valarie Tina Jarvis, cofounders of Jireh Family Farm, LLC, to discuss the growth.
